Metal–triketone complexes. Part I. Nuclear magnetic resonance spectral study of the keto–enol equilibria in triketone ligands

Abstract
Assignments of the 1H n.m.r. signals in the three triketones, heptane-2,4,6-trione, 1-phenylhexane-1,3,5-trione, and 1,5-diphenylpentane-1,3,5-trione are given. The changes in intensity of selected signals with both solvent and temperature are used to calculate the tautomeric content of the solutions.
